Boys from Brazil Netflix Adaptation Ropes in Succession Star Jeremy Strong with The Crown’s Peter Morgan, Here’s All We Know

According to Variety’s report, it appears that Jeremy Strong is set to feature in a TV series based on “The Boys From Brazil.” This series is planned to be developed by Netflix, adapting the novel penned by Ira Levin.

Noteworthy is that the project originates from Peter Morgan, renowned for crafting a critically-adored series on the same streaming platform as The Crown. According to reports, Morgan will pen the adaptation and jointly produce with Suzanne Mackie of Orchid Pictures.

For those unfamiliar, the book initially came out for public consumption in 1976, followed by its adaptation as a film in 1978 with Gregory Peck and Laurence Olivier in leading roles.

Discussing Jeremy Strong’s part in the production, he is set to take the helm, portraying the character Yakov Liebermann, a Nazi hunter. Previously, this role was embodied by the esteemed actor, Laurence Olivier, in an earlier film adaptation.

Notably, Jeremy Strong has landed his first series-regular part since his tenure on HBO’s Succession, where he portrayed Kendall Roy across four seasons.

Lately, he has been spotted portraying the role of Roy Cohn in the film “The Apprentice,” starring Sebastian Stan.
